"Speaker Boehner Won't Say If He Believes Climate Change Science"

"Hershey, Pa. — House Speaker John Boehner wouldn't say if he believes the scientific consensus that humans contribute to climate change when asked here at the Republican retreat on Thursday.

'Certainly we've had changes in our climate. I'll let the scientists debate the sources in their opinion of that change. But I think the real question is that every proposal we see out of the administration with regard to climate change means killing American jobs,' the Ohio Republican told reporters."

Sahil Kapur reports for Talking Points Memo January 15, 2015.
